What is a Participial phrase?

A participial phrase is a group of words that contain a participle, its modifier, a pronoun, and a noun phrase. Note that a participle is formed from a verb and can also function as an adjective.

So, in the sentence chosen above, the participial phrase, "trapped under the log" modifies Chandler. It is a kind of adjective that throws more meaning and insight into the events in the story.

It is likely that the Puritans would respond negatively to someone who claims not to believe in witches, as belief in witches was an integral part of Puritan ideology. The Puritans believed that witches were agents of Satan who worked to spread evil and corruption in the world. They believed that it was the duty of good, God-fearing people to root out and destroy witches in order to protect the community and preserve the purity of the faith.

Given this belief, it is likely that the Puritans would view John Proctor's lack of belief in witches as a lack of faith in God and the Bible. They might view him as someone who is resistant to the truth of the faith and who is potentially susceptible to the influence of the devil. It is possible that they might try to persuade him to change his beliefs or to convince him of the existence of witches through various means, such as using scripture or personal testimony.

What is the "man vs society conflict?

A "man vs society conflict" occurs when you are reading a book or watching a movie and the main conflict is a character going against society. This type of conflict occurs when a protagonist has a strong belief that contradicts the majority of the community or surroundings and decides to act on it.

This type of conflict is classified as an external conflict because it occurs between a character and an outside group. This character is known for going against the grain.

When creating a man versus society conflict, specific issues can be used. Racism, segregation, religious beliefs, environmental issues, and being wrongfully accused are all examples of how someone can clash with his community.

Sojourner Truth uses the technique of pointing to her arm and asking "And ain't I a woman? Look at me!" to challenge the prevailing notion of the time that women were delicate, weak, and dependent on men.

She was a black woman who had experienced slavery and discrimination based on her race and gender, and she wanted to make a powerful statement about the strength and resilience of women. By highlighting her physical strength and toughness, she was showing that women were capable of doing hard work and should not be limited by their gender.

This technique also allowed her to connect with her audience by making them see her as a real person, not just an abstract concept of a woman. Sojourner Truth's use of this technique was a powerful way to challenge the prevailing ideas of her time and to advocate for the rights and equality of all women.

Signal words can be defined as those words which signals a transition in a sentence or paragraph. These words helps to analyze what will happen next. Becoming proficient in signal words will help any reader to take better notes as these signal words signal important facts and points which are worth note-taking.

There are several types of signal words such as words like 'similarly, likewise, in the same way' signals that the author is comparing two or more components. Words like 'therefore, because, consequently' signals that the author is trying to show cause-and-effect relationship in the sentence or passage.

Understanding and looking for these signal words helps a reader to take down accurate points and notes. Looking for these signal words will help the reader to abridge important facts, main idea of the text, and summarize the passage correctly.
